About The Dumpling Zone
The Dumpling Zone is a restaurant in Cypress, TX, known for its variety of handmade dumplings, including soup and pan-fried options. Customers appreciate the freshness and well-balanced flavors, particularly highlighting the juicy interiors and crisp textures. The menu also includes other dishes like fried rice, noodles, and unique sides such as cucumber salad, all prepared with attention to authentic taste and seasoning.
Reviews commonly mention the friendly and attentive staff, prompt service, and a clean dining environment. While some dishes, such as the sesame chicken, have mixed feedback, the overall consensus favors The Dumpling Zone as a convenient local spot for authentic Asian flavors without traveling to larger nearby cities. Takeout orders are noted for being securely packed, preserving the quality of the food.

Really enjoyed the food and service. We got three dishes to try. Dry fried green beans, Dan Dan Noodles, and fried pork and cabbage dumplings. The greens beans were excellent, plenty of flavor and a crispy bite. The noodles were also excellent and had a nice little punch of spice and creaminess from the sesame paste. The dumplings were excellent, juicy on the inside and a crisp bottom from the frying. The sauce that accompanies the dumplings is on the sweet side and pairs well. It's nice to have a Chinese restaurant with more authentic dishes, the staff were very inquisitive about feed back which I loved. Give this place a shot, it's great!

I've tried dumplings from plenty of places, and these rank at the very top, especially the soup dumplings, which were bursting with incredible flavor. The pan-fried beef dumplings were equally impressive: juicy inside with a perfectly seared, crispy bottom. I also loved the cucumber salad. It was far from ordinary. Slightly sweet and tangy, with bold notes of garlic and red onion, and I appreciated that they used tender small cucumbers. Beyond the dumplings, we tried the fried rice, and it was the real deal: properly wok-fried and beautifully seasoned, not just steamed rice with sauce tossed on top. What are some popular dishes to try at The Dumpling Zone?
The dumplings, especially the pork soup and spicy beef pan-fried ones, are customer favorites. The chicken fried rice and Dan Dan noodles also get great reviews.
-
Do I need to make a reservation or can I just walk in?
The restaurant accepts walk-ins and is usually busy during lunch, so arriving early might help you get a table quickly.
-
Can I dine in or only order takeout?
The Dumpling Zone offers dine-in, takeout, and delivery options to fit your preference.
-
What is the atmosphere like at The Dumpling Zone?
It has a casual and friendly vibe, great for solo dining or groups, with staff known for being kind and engaging.
-
Does The Dumpling Zone have parking and is it accessible?
Yes, there’s a free parking lot, and the restaurant is wheelchair accessible with accessible entrances, restrooms, and seating.
